MONESSEN AMBULANCE SERVICE, founded in 1969, is a small nonprofit in the Health Care sector that reported $670K in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ue fell 27% from the prior year — a significant decline worth monitoring. Expenses of $875K exceeded revenue, resulting in a 31% operating deficit.
